'The only coalitions we should be organising are with Scottish Nationalists' - Alex Salmond
Former First Minister Alex Salmond is calling on the SNP and Scottish Greens to help create a independence convention where each constituency would field just one pro-independence candidate at the next UK general election.
“I have no doubt that such a move would result in the election of a significantly larger contingent of nationalist MPs to deliver on that mandate, than would be the case if the election is conducted in the usual fashion. “Why are we trying to organise coalitions with the British Establishment? The only coalitions we should be organising are with Scottish Nationalists – with the parties and the movement.
“To be most effective, this effort has to be co-ordinated. Right now there are moves under way to bring the national movement together. Alba will support, or indeed, if necessary, initiate these efforts. He also called for the SNP to “bin” the Bute House agreement between the SNPs and the Scottish Greens. Mr Salmond added: “The new First Minister does not understand the concept of universality.
“Meanwhile, the new First Minister needs to sort out his Government. Back in 2014 not even our most bitter opponent attempted to argue that the SNP Government did not run a competent administration at Holyrood.
